## Veltrix Licensing Dispute — Managers Only

Quick heads-up for sales leads: Corvane Systems is disputing our Veltrix bundle terms, claiming the reseller clause covers their Bramwick subsidiary. Legal disagrees. Until this settles, don't quote Veltrix renewals above standard rates. Marta from legal expects a resolution by month-end. Keep this off customer calls; the confidential note below explains why.

board note of tagug-hahag: Praionax Logistics is in early talks to buy Julaxek Group for about $36.3 million. The Julmir launch date is March 1, and nothing goes to the press before then.

Bouncewright, our email bounce processor, is maintained on a best-effort basis by the Deliverability Guild. Before filing a ticket, check the retry ledger and confirm the bounce classification table is current, as most reported "bugs" trace back to stale suppression lists. Include the message batch number, the observed bounce code, and whether soft-bounce retries were exhausted. Routine questions are answered within two business days; production-impacting issues get same-day attention. Send all support requests to the maintainer inbox below.

billing contact of fajog-fafop = fraox.istdor@nelvrosys.corp

Handover — Quillpipe telemetry

Welcome aboard. Quillpipe compresses telemetry payloads with zstd before shipping to the collector. Batches flush at 5s or 64KB, whichever comes first. Compression level trades CPU for bandwidth; we settled on level 6 after testing. Don't change the dictionary without retraining downstream decoders. Current production settings are as follows.

config for yahof-tajop:
zorath:
  pin: 7493
  metrics_host: metrics.zorath.tolvaqsys.internal
  tenant: praiel
  seal: seal_fd9cd4f1

Handover — notarised deed, Aldwynne property file. Deed was notarised Thursday at the Corvin chambers; original now in the locked drawer, records room B. Do not copy or scan — counsel wants the original only. Pick-up arranged for Friday morning via Stellmere Couriers; one rider, signature required on the blue manifest. Log the seal number before release and again on return of the receipt slip. Ten-minute window, so have it ready at the front desk by 08:45. Release only against this phrase:

dispatch memo: the istwyn norwyn courier leaves the lamael kaswyn briwyn tamix jorael gorix zoreth holir ledger at gate 3079 under passcode 677723